September & October 2010 Wine Wednesday Flights at Paley’s Place
August 19, 2010
PORTLAND, Oregon – (August 19, 2010) – Vitaly and Kimberly Paley let loose every week for their informal Wine Wednesday tradition when they pair flights of wine with food not typically served at the restaurant. “We try to demystify wine with a playful approach,” says Kimberly Paley. “We want our customers to come in each Wednesday and be surprised – from the wines we select to the food pairings.”
Wine Wednesday is offered each week with three flights of individually priced wines and a complimentary “mystery” wine. If guests can guess the varietal and producer of the mystery wine they receive their flight “on the house.” Chef Vitaly Paley enjoys being creative with the food pairings and chooses ingredients and dishes that compliment the wines or reflect the food of the region. Wine Wednesday is available every Wednesday in the bar or dining room from 5:30 p.m. to 10:00 p.m.

About Paley’s Place:
Paley’s Place offers Pacific Northwest regional cuisine, served in the warm and inviting setting of a Victorian home. Chef and owner Vitaly Paley creates seasonal menus from the bounty of the Northwest – fresh organic ingredients supplied by local farmers, growers and purveyors – with Southern French and Northern Italian influences. Chef Vitaly Paley received the 2005 James Beard Foundation Best Chef Pacific Northwest award and Paley’s Place was chosen as the 2010 Restaurant of the Year by Portland Food and Drink.com and one of the city’s top restaurants in the Oregonian’s 2010 Diner. The wine list at Paley’s Place received the “Outstanding Oregon Wine List” award in November 2009 from Wine Press NW. Weekly Wine Wednesday highlights an extensive wine list which focuses on varietals from Oregon, Washington and France, with additional selections from around the world. Seating is intimate – both in the dining room and the bistro and bar area where diners can grab a light meal, cocktail, or glass of wine.
